Nowadays, advanced extraction techniques and highly sensitive metabolic profiling methods are effectively employed to get new information on plant chemical constituents. Among them wild medicinal plants or their parts, with large and ancient use in folk medicine, are investigated for their potential functional use and cultivation. In this context, Inula viscosa leaves engaged our attention. A simple experimental design, based on Soxhlet extraction and chromatographic fractionation, allowed us to obtain the investigated polyphenol fraction (IvE). UHPLC-HRMS analyses revealed shikimoyl depsides of caffeic acid and unusual dihydrobenzofuran lignans as main secondary metabolites. These compounds, together with cinchonain-type phenols, and hydroxycinnamoyl flavonol glycosides, are reported for the first time in inula. Overall, forty-three secondary metabolites were identified. The extract exerted a remarkable antiradical activity towards DPPH and ABTS+•. Furthermore, it was able to inhibit cell viability and mitochondrial redox activity of neuroblastoma, hepatoblastoma and colon carcinoma cells, whereas it did not affect cell density of HaCaT cells immortalized human keratinocytes. As detected by the oxidant-sensing probe 2′,7′-dichlorodihydrofluorescein diacetate, the inhibitory responses seemed to be related to IvE-induced increase of intracellular reactive oxygen species (ROS). The obtained results highlighted that inula leaves, nowadays even undervalued and unexplored, could be considered a renewable source of nutraceutical compounds.  相似文献

The Bartholin's gland cyst is a condition that occurs in approximately 2% of women, most of whom are of reproductive age. Although benign, it is associated with significant patient discomfort. Definitive treatment involves the surgical removal of the entire cyst. The objective of this study was to describe an alternative conservative surgical technique with CO(2) laser adopted in our institution and to evaluate the feasibility, complication rate, and results obtained with this technique in an office setting. Our study showed that CO(2) laser treatment of the Bartholin's gland cyst can be carried out safely in an outpatient setting, with minimum patient discomfort and high long-term cure rates.  相似文献

Renal interstitial fibrosis is a major complication of cisplatin treatment, due to the increased accumulation of extracellular matrix (ECM) proteins whose remodeling is important for the development of normal tissues; indeed, its malfunction might play a role in the etiology of various diseases.Biopharmacological evaluations suggest that l-carnitine can prevent cardiac metabolic damage caused by doxorubicin, as well as can inhibit cisplatin-induced injury in the kidney and in the small intestine, without any interference with the drug's antitumoral properties. Since the glomerular basement membrane and the mesangial matrix constitute the ECM of the renal glomerulus, we examined the localization and expression of MMP-9 and TIMP-3 in normal rat kidney and the changes in their expression over a period of time by treatment with cisplatin, with and without l-carnitine. MMP-9 immunoreaction in cisplatin-treated rat kidney tissue suggests an involution of the basal membrane, an alteration of ECM components and low glomerular function, due to the increased thickness of the mesangium. Our results suggest that the matrix remodeling by MMP-9 and TIMP-3, in the later stages, can play an important role in the development of glomerular sclerosis and interstitial fibrosis after cisplatin treatment. It can also be postulated that l-carnitine protects from cisplatin injury, by modulating the relationship between MMP-9 and TIMP-3.  相似文献

Multivariate curve resolution—alternating least squares (MCR‐ALS) has been applied to data collected from UV spectrophotometric analysis of melatonin samples exposed to light with varying irradiance power. MCR‐ALS was able to explain the degradation kinetics of this drug, deducing the pure spectra and concentration changes of the different species present throughout the entire process. Possible rotational ambiguities associated with MCR solutions were investigated and their extent was evaluated. The extent of the rotation ambiguity was estimated from the band boundaries of feasible solutions calculated using the MCR‐BANDS procedure. The use of a non‐linear fitting routine allowed improving kinetic information and provided a method of evaluation of the rate constants of the degradation process. The degradation pathway was found to follow a first‐order reaction model, in which melatonin underwent photo‐oxidation of the indole ring to give a formylamine group. Kinetics of the reaction was shown to be dependent on irradiation conditions, with an increase of the rate constants when light power also increased. Copyright © 2011 John Wiley & Sons, Ltd.  相似文献

BACKGROUND AND AIMS: The metabolic profile and morphologic aspects of normal and pathologic human gastric mucosa were studied. The aim of the present research was the application of ex vivo high-resolution magic angle spinning magnetic resonance spectroscopy (HR-MAS MRS) to the human gastric tissue to get information on the molecular steps involved in gastric carcinogenesis and the identification of biochemical markers useful for the development of in vivo MRS methodologies to diagnose gastric pathologies in clinical situations. METHODS: Twelve normal subjects, five with autoimmune atrophic gastritis, five with Helicobacter pylori infection, and five with adenocarcinoma were examined. Ten biopsies were taken during endoscopy from each patient. Specimens from carcinoma were also obtained during gastrectomy. Of the 10 biopsies, 4 were used for histologic evaluation, 4 were fixed in glutaraldehyde and processed for transmission and scanning electron microscopy, and 2 were immersed in liquid nitrogen and stored at -85 degrees C for monodimensional and bidimensional ex vivo HR-MAS MRS analysis. RESULTS: Ex vivo HR-MAS MRS identified glycine, alanine, free choline, and triglycerides as possible molecular markers related to the human gastric mucosa differentiation toward preneoplastic and neoplastic conditions. Ultrastructural studies of autoimmune atrophic gastritis and gastric adenocarcinoma revealed lipid accumulations intracellularly and extracellularly associated with a severe prenecrotic hypoxia and mitochondria degeneration. CONCLUSIONS: This is the first report of synergic applications of ex vivo HR-MAS MRS and electron microscopy in studying the human gastric mucosa differentiation. This research provides useful information about some molecular steps involved in gastric carcinogenesis. The biochemical data obtained on gastric pathologic tissue could represent the basis for clinical applications of in vivo MRS.  相似文献

Among the chitosan derivatives, trimethylchitosan (TMC) has been shown to have penetration enhancement properties also in intestinal environment. In addition, the use of nanoparticulate systems has the advantage of protecting peptidic drugs from intestinal degradations, due to internalisation behaviour. Therefore, the aim of this paper was to evaluate nanoparticulate systems based on TMC. In particular the mucoadhesive and absorption enhancement properties of nanoparticles based on TMC with different quaternization degree (QD) intended for the intestinal administration of macromolecules (peptides) have been evaluated. Comparison with chitosan (CS.HCl) nanoparticles was made. The nanoparticles were loaded with fluorescein isothiocyanate dextran (FD4, MW 4400 Da), used as the model macromolecule. The intestinal penetration enhancement properties of nanoparticles were investigated in an in vitro Caco-2 cell model and an ex vivo rat jejunum model. The mucoadhesion of the nanosystems was evaluated using excised rat jejunum. All of the nanoparticulate systems interacted with the Caco-2 cells decreasing the transepithelial electric resistance (TEER) and increasing Lucifer Yellow (LY) Papp (paracellular pathway marker). All the nanosystems improved FD4 Papp, with the exception of the nanoparticles based on TMC with the highest QD. In this case an entrapment of nanoparticles into Caco-2 cells was supposed. Analogous results were obtained using the excised rat jejunum model. The increase in QD of TMC was seen to favour the mucoadhesion, resulting in a prolonged residence time on intestinal mucosa. The nanoparticle penetration into excised rat jejunum tissue, observed by means of CLSM, suggested that the mucoadhesive properties delayed the absorption of nanoparticles, however they produced an increase in the contact time with intestinal epithelium, offering a better chance for internalisation. The improvement of mucoadhesion and of nanoparticle internalisation with respect to chitosan nanosystems makes the TMCs nanosystems suitable carriers for the intestinal absorption of peptides.  相似文献

Transbuccal drug delivery has got several well-known advantages especially with respect to peroral way. Since a major limitation in buccal drug delivery could be the low permeability of the epithelium, the aptitude of NLX to penetrate the mucosal barrier was assessed. Ex vivo permeation across porcine buccal mucosa 800 microm thick was investigated using Franz type diffusion cells and compared with in vitro data previously obtained by reconstituted human oral epithelium 100 microm thick. Both fluxes (Js) and permeability coefficients (K(p)) are in accordance, using either buffer solution simulating saliva or natural human saliva. Permeation was evaluated also in presence of chemical enhancers or iontophoresis. No significant differences in penetration rate were observed using chemical enhancers; in contrast, Js and K(p) were extensively affected by application of electric fields. Tablets, designed for Naltrexone hydrochloride (NLX) administration on buccal mucosa, were developed and prepared by direct compression of drug loaded (56%) poly-octylcyanocrylate (poly-OCA) matrices. NLX is slowly discharged from buccal tablets following Higuchian kinetic. Histologically, no signs of flogosis ascribable to NLX and/or poly-OCA were observed, while cytoarchitectural changes due to iontophoresis were detected. Buccal tablets containing NLX may represent a potential alternative dosage form in addiction management.  相似文献

Pharmacists play an important role in providing information about natural products and in preventing risks related to these substances, particularly with respect to interactions with conventional drugs. For these reasons, a survey was specifically designed to investigate the quality of self-care counselling by pharmacists on phytotherapy. Twenty-three pharmacy stores took part in the project. Face-to-face interviews, using a pre-structured questionnaire, were undertaken by trained pharmacists to consumers buying a herbal product. The questionnaire included socio-demographic data and 17 items designed to elicit information regarding the reason of consumption, product knowledge, relationship/communication with healthcare providers, level of satisfaction, concurrent drug use and adverse reactions. The collection of interviews started in November 2006 until April 2007. From the analysis of 1420 questionnaires, it is evident that herbal use is increasing in Italy: 12% of our interviewees were buying a herbal product for the first time. The present survey highlights the favourable perception of efficacy of phytotherapic compounds by the pharmacy's consumers, who consider this healthcare modality to be an important and effective way to promote health/wellness and disease management as well as being safer overall than conventional drugs. Moreover, findings from this study demonstrate that pharmacists are more likely to answer correctly about the uses of herbal medicines than about drug interactions, adverse drug effects and cautions about these products.  相似文献

BACKGROUND AND OBJECTIVE: Anthracyclines are highly effective and widely used cytotoxic agents, but their application is often limited by cumulative dose-dependent cardiotoxicity. Dexrazoxane has been shown in several clinical trials to prevent the development of this serious toxicity. The aim of our study was to analyze the incidence of cardiac dysfunction over a 10-year period in patients with breast cancer who were treated with anthracycline-based regimens with addition of dexrazoxane, mainly in an adjuvant setting. METHODS: We conducted a retrospective analysis on a population of women with breast cancer treated at our institution between January 1993 and October 2003. We reviewed patients' medical records and data on patient characteristics, treatment history, and adverse events that were collected, starting from the time of first visit before starting therapy, with the use of software created and designed for clinical records management in our institution (1999 OK-DHtrade mark). Patients underwent an ECG assessment prior to starting chemotherapy, and were clinically monitored for cardiac failure. Those who developed signs and symptoms suggestive of cardiac dysfunction underwent further ECG. If clinical findings indicated, echocardiography and further cardiologic investigations were performed. The main outcome measure was the development of signs and symptoms indicative of congestive heart failure (CHF). RESULTS: A total of 318 female patients were treated with an anthracycline (doxorubicin or epirubicin)-based combination chemotherapy regimen during this time, in most cases in the adjuvant setting (n = 285). Most patients (n = 302) had early-stage disease and only 16 women presented with metastatic disease with good life expectancy (at least 1 year). All patients received dexrazoxane 1000 mg/m(2) intravenously prior to anthracycline administration during each chemotherapy cycle. The median follow-up duration was 35 months. During this time, five patients (1.57%) developed signs and symptoms of CHF. No patient at our institution died of heart failure during the period analyzed. Dexrazoxane was well tolerated, with no reports of adverse events associated with this drug. CONCLUSIONS: The reported incidence of cardiotoxicity in this study represents a marked reduction compared with historical data for patients receiving anthracycline-based chemotherapy without dexrazoxane. Dexrazoxane appears to have a cardioprotective effect in women with early-stage or advanced breast cancer treated with anthracycline-based combination chemotherapy, mainly as an adjuvant treatment. Prospective, randomized, controlled clinical trials in adjuvant setting should be performed to confirm these results.  相似文献
